The development of technology in cars is very rapid because it’s assisted by extraordinary technological developments. Artificial Intelligence is a sophisticated system that really helps our lives, including the development of car technology. With AI, many things that previously had to be done manually can now be automated. Including vehicles for public transportation like taxis. Usually, a taxi must have a driver who picks us up and takes us. However, technological developments starts to take us towards full-autonomous taxis or driver-less taxis. For this reason, this research paper conduct a Systematic Literature Review (SLR) which discusses the implementation of a full-autonomous driving system in taxis. In this SLR, we will answer three research questions. Those are, What kind of AI algorithms that are most widely used in full-autonomous driving systems; What is the impact of autonomous taxis on the security and safety of other road users; and What is the impact of the use of autonomous taxis on urban transportation. These research questions will be answered using the PRISMA method. As a result, we found that the AI algorithms most frequently used in full-autonomous driving systems are Machine Learning and Deep Neural Networks. Meanwhile for autonomous taxis with the safety of other road users, safety features, prevention, and cooperation of the system with sensors have produced good results by maintaining the safety of pedestrians and other road users. For conclusion in this paper, we conclude that the use of autonomous taxis could bring efficiency in the public transportation sector
